Steps to Edit HTML

folder_open

1. Open File

Launch your code editor and open your index.html file.

edit_note

2. Edit Content

Modify tags and text within the body of your HTML document.

save

3. Save Changes

Press Ctrl+S (or Cmd+S) to commit your updates to the file.

refresh

4. Refresh Browser

Switch to your browser and reload to see your live changes.

Pro Tip: Keep your code editor and browser open side-by-side for faster workflow.
